Electronic Security System in Japan Trends and Forecast

The future of the electronic security system market in Japan looks promising with opportunities in the government, transportation, industrial, banking, and hotel markets. The global electronic security system market is expected to reach an estimated $76.7 billion by 2031 with a CAGR of 7.6% from 2025 to 2031. The electronic security system market in Japan is also forecasted to witness strong growth over the forecast period. The major drivers for this market are the continuous expansion of smart cities, the extensive use of electronic security systems in apartment buildings, and the rising government spending on security systems.
• Lucintel forecasts that, within the product category, the surveillance security system is expected to witness the highest growth over the forecast period due to their significant use to prevent and respond to security threats, theft, and vandalism.
• Within the end use category, the government will remain the largest segment due to the increasing use of electronic security systems in this sector to monitor, identify, and respond to a variety of threats, such as terrorist threats, cyberattacks, natural disasters, and public emergencies.

Emerging Trends in the Electronic Security System Market in Japan

Japan‘s electronic security system market is changing with urbanization, aging populations, and Smart City initiatives. From AI-powered surveillance of public transport to contactless biometric access in hospitals and homes, technology uptake is quickening. Application areas of key importance—such as AI video analytics, cloud video platforms, biometric entry, IoT intrusion kits, and robotics—are transforming business models. Japanese UI providers, regulation-compliant systems, and remote support features are spearheading the market transformation. This innovation wave is creating a smarter, more integrated, and automated safety strategy for Japan‘s commercial, civic, and residential spaces.

• AI-driven video surveillance and anomaly detection: AI-based real-time analytics surveillance cameras are currently installed in metro stations, public spaces, and commercial locations. They have object tracking, license plate detection, and abandoned item detection. Suppliers of edge processing, multilingual dashboards, and local system integration are winning big-scale deployments. This trend is resulting in quicker responses and enhanced situational awareness throughout high-density areas in Japan‘s urban cities.
• Cloud‑based surveillance for remote and multi-site operations: Cloud-hosted video platforms are gaining traction in retail chains, schools, and apartment complexes. Japanese-based services provide encrypted storage, mobile surveillance, and central control. Modular billing and auto-updating make them appealing to cost-saving operators. These systems lower maintenance overhead and simplify management across multiple buildings or scattered facilities.
• Contactless biometric entry in healthcare and public areas: Facial recognition and mobile ID-based entry systems are in growing use, in place of cards and PINs, in hospitals, schools, and offices. The systems reduce hygienic risks and prevent intrusions. Suppliers that provide GDPR-type compliance, national ID system integration, and Japanese-language mobile apps are also being adopted at a greater rate. The movement enables secure, frictionless access with minimal physical contact points.
• IoT‑enabled intrusion detection for unmanned areas: Motion sensors, door sensors, and vibration alarms are being fitted in eldercare homes, storage spaces, and unmanned stores. The battery-powered systems provide immediate mobile notifications via LTE or LoRa connectivity. With minimal installation, they provide effective monitoring of low-traffic locations. This is improving security for unmanned or distant areas, supporting Japan‘s aging population, and increasing automation demands.
• Drone patrol systems and security robots: Ground robots and drones are being pilot-tested in industrial estates and logistics parks to guard perimeters and detect anomalies. With cameras, IR sensors, and alarm systems, these robots are autonomous and send real-time video feeds. Compatibility with Japanese-language control panels and AI-driven analytics is boosting adoption. These solutions lower manpower needs and improve protection during off-hours.

Japan‘s electronic security system market is evolving with AI analytics, cloud platforms, biometric entry, IoT intrusion kits, and robotics. These advancements are allowing for smarter, more secure, and affordable safety infrastructure. Compliance-oriented, localization-focused, and automation-driven vendors will be well-equipped to address both urban and rural requirements in Japan. Recent Developments in the Electronic Security System Market in Japan

Japan‘s electronic security system industry is experiencing concentrated tech enhancements as public safety, facility automation, and disaster readiness gain prominence. Public-private partnerships, smart city implementations, and changing consumer expectations are pushing modernization. Evolution revolves around 5 areas—AI deployment, cloud surveillance growth, facial recognition at scale, unmanned security models, and security automation. These changes are indicative of increased adoption of integrated, smart, and scalable security solutions. Suppliers highlighting localization, real-time support, and data security are fuelling change across transport, retail, logistics, and healthcare markets.

• Public transportation networks embrace AI video analytics: Tokyo‘s subway and commuter train stations started equipping the metro and regional rail stations with AI-powered cameras to identify crowd accumulation, suspicious activity, and lost luggage. Such systems provide automated alerts and aid station staff during rush hour. The rollout is part of larger safety modernization efforts. Vendors shipping edge-processing devices with multilingual interfaces and compliance tools are collaborating with rail operators. The action enhances emergency response, decreases dependence on manual observation, and provides a standard for smart mass transit monitoring.
• Cloud-based video solutions scale in smart retail: Retail chains and small stores in Tokyo and Osaka are quickly deploying cloud-managed video surveillance solutions. They provide real-time access, remote viewing, and secure storage. POS integration and customer analytics platform integration are aiding enhanced security as well as store performance. Japan-based hosting vendors and modular pricing are gaining market share. Such an evolution allows small and medium retailers to enhance security while deriving value from surveillance data.
• Large-scale facial recognition initiatives in public places: Stadiums, airports, and event venues are installing facial recognition at points of entry to accelerate access and enhance screening effectiveness. These systems are integrated with visitor databases and security blacklists. Recent implementations involve integration with mobile applications and QR scanning. Vendors providing contactless, privacy-compliant solutions that align with Japanese regulations are picking up pace. This evolution enhances crowd management and facilitates high-footfall event security.
• Growth of unattended security warehouses and stores: Parcel lockers, warehouses, and convenience stores are adopting autonomous security systems such as smart locks, motion detectors, and AI-based cameras. Such installations enable 24x7 operations without permanent personnel. Battery-powered sensors, mobile notifications, and cloud-based control panels are primary attributes. Vendors offering seamless retrofits and multilingual dashboards are facilitating expansion in unattended commerce and logistics. This decreases labor requirements and improves real-time risk identification.
• Disaster-prone area security automation: Due to Japan‘s susceptibility to floods and earthquakes, buildings in coastal and seismic locations are implementing automated security systems. Some of them include camera activation by alarm alerts, automatic lock systems, and real-time communication with emergency services. Disaster sensors and local communication protocol-based solutions are being adopted in hospitals and schools. This improvement enhances infrastructure resilience and allows for faster response during emergencies.

Recent innovations in Japan‘s electronic security system market are pushing the nation further in real-time monitoring, unmanned control, and public safety management. Emphasis on cloud integration, automation, and AI-powered security highlights Japan‘s larger initiative towards smart infrastructure. Businesses providing scalable, locally compliant solutions are designing the future of secure living and working spaces in Japan.

Electronic Security System Market in Japan Driver and Challenges

Japan‘s security market is driven by ageing infrastructure, public safety needs, smart city developments, and regulatory rigour. Government policy and industry expertise underpin adoption of AI, IoT, biometrics, and cloud solutions. System integration across legacy environments, rigorous privacy regulation, and lack of qualified integrators are the challenges. Vendors need to provide interoperable platforms, privacy-centric designs, and training offerings to thrive. Gaining insight into this dynamic balance of chance and limitation is necessary in order to facilitate Japan‘s shift toward safer, smarter spaces.

The factors responsible for driving the electronic security system market in Japan include:
• Public safety investment and urbanization: Japan‘s urbanised areas, elderly population, and disaster preparedness efforts spur spending on surveillance and security systems. Train stations, city halls, and public areas get new systems, such as analytics and alarms. Integrated, scalable platforms supported with Japanese language and local services by vendors that meet public tenders and expand adoption explain the trend.
• Digitalisation and smart city initiatives: Digital urban initiatives in Tokyo, Osaka, and Yokohama are combining IoT, video analytics, and cloud solutions to improve efficiency and safety. Security platforms capable of supporting sensor fusion, centralized control, and emergency notifications are becoming popular. Providers with interoperability with civic infrastructure and support for mission-critical applications are winning contracts.
• Technology advancement and analytics: Japanese firms are incorporating AI video analytics, real-time notifications, and behavioral detection into security systems. Investment in edge computing is guaranteed to provide low latency as well as data efficiency. Explanability, compliance, and language adaptation-driven providers are becoming popular among enterprise and infrastructure users.
• Robust privacy and data protection: Japan‘s new privacy laws call for stringent management of biometrics and video information, such as consent, minimisation, and storage safety. Security providers will be required to enforce compliance through on-site data processing, encryption, and audit trails. This complexity raises vendor accountability but builds market confidence among consumers and institutions.

Challenges in the electronic security system market in Japan are:
• SME and residential demand for intelligent security: Demand for affordable, easy-to-manage smart security is increasing among condominium dwellers and small enterprises. Wireless cameras, intrusion alerts, and mobile apps are popular. Sellers of Japanese-language packages, leasing programs, and after-sales services are growing in suburban and small-town markets.
• Fragmented legacy infrastructure: Most sites have analog or owner-deployed systems, and integration of smart elements becomes challenging. Suppliers with modular migration routes and integrated dashboards simplify digital transformation, minimize costs, and lengthen system lifespan.
• Restricted professional integration capability: Japan experiences a lack of technicians to install combined physical and cyber security. Suppliers with certification courses, remote assistance, and managed services help bridge the gap and enhance project delivery results.
• Long buying cycles and public coordination: Public sector and critical infrastructure initiatives require long planning, coordination, and tender procedures. Suppliers with certified solutions and Japanese-language documentation integrate better with schedules and standards, accelerating deployment.

Japan‘s electronic security sector is emerging through intelligent urban planning, analytics, and digital infrastructure. Integration complexity, compliance with privacy, and technical talent deficits are obstacles. Suppliers providing secure, interoperable, and training-supported solutions are best suited to enable Japan‘s vision for more secure, technologically enabled environments.
